Membership Challenges• Uncertainty around the role of the Business Analyst in

Agile; Some employers are no longer defining employees as BAs

• Retaining existing members; making members feel connected to the organization

• Company downsizing, layoffs, no budget for membership renewals

• Membership reporting was impacted by technological changes in updates from IIBA – We can no longer count members as active if they have opted out of local communications (even if they have paid their IIBA membership dues)

• Communication challenges – We no longer have access to active members who have opted out of local communications
